Skip to content

Project Notes 08 11 2023 08 12 2023 08 14 2023

Levy Tate edited this page Aug 14, 2023 · 1 revision

Project Notes

Dates: 08/11/2023, 08/12/2023, 08/14/2023

Error Resolution (08/11/2023)

  • Solved Playwright JS Error: Button was outside of the "form". It was put back into "form", resolving errors.

Webpage Setup (08/12/2023)

  • GHPage Setup: Display "coming soon" for AchievAIm.
  • CNAME Configuration: Located in static.
  • DNS Setup: Needs to point to Github; Paul is responsible for this task.

Goals and Landing Page (08/14/2023)

  • Goals Management: Includes displaying goals on the homepage, deleting goals, creating goals, and tying OpenAPI to the backend.
  • Landing Page: Xyvora will be the landing page, temporarily using achievaim.com to point to the "landing page" or Xyvora main page.
  • Documentation Page: AchievAIm rep page will be turned back on.

Miscellaneous (08/14/2023)

  • API Key Requirement: .env file at the root directory needs an API key.
  • Layout Fix: Adjust delete to the left layout.
  • UI Enhancements: Add an "i" icon to completed on the edit goal page, and implement a lock/unlock toggle switch indicator.